Output 08bbb66f8216ea5030e78adb1b3840525aaefa8d3d69e70a2a13d4074649111b:1

value
488426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bffb23b10105d747a0e33137d63094c36c3d13cc OP_EQUALVERIFY OP_CHECKSIG
address
1JW6v7X6bfyqtBmZMUuUpamYbcv75dLYf5
transaction
08bbb66f8216ea5030e78adb1b3840525aaefa8d3d69e70a2a13d4074649111b
spent
true